With consumers gearing up for a Christmas filled with fun, family, and food, Nisa is supporting its retail partners with deals on a raft of festive favourites.

The promotions are available in stores now until Sunday 2nd January and are supported by dedicated festive POS, along with digital support from Nisa’s consumer-facing social pages and website.

Those hosting on the big day are well catered for with deals on mealtime must-haves including Co-op Beef Roasting Joint for half price at £7 per kg, Aunt Bessie’s Stuffing Balls 310g at £1, a range of Co-op seasonal vegetables including sprouts, carrots and parsnips at 69p a bag, Colman’s Cranberry 165g and Horseradish 136g sauce pots at £1 each, and Co-op Irresistible Sticky Toffee Pudding 400g at just £2, saving shoppers £1.89.

Nisa’s offline marketing lead, Chris Walker said: “Almost a quarter of shoppers are planning on spending a bit more on food and drink this year to ensure that Christmas Day, Boxing Day and even New Year’s Eve are extra special, after last year’s pared back holiday celebrations.”

Coca Cola Zero and Diet Coke 24x330ml packs are also available at just £7 each, Carling 10x440ml is £8 and WKD 70cl bottles are on a two for £5.50 multi-buy offer.

“Offering a range of main meal, drinks and snacking lines in-store will help our partners appeal to a larger customer base and even capture the attention of those that come into store with a different shopping mission”, said Walker.

To further support the smaller moments surrounding the big day, Nisa partners are offering shoppers everything they will need for an intimate cheese and wine night including Co-op

Wensleydale & Cranberry Wedge 180g and Co-op Wensleydale & Apricot Wedge 180g on a two for £3 deal, and Yellow Tail Chardonnay at just £6.50 a bottle.

Shoppers can also pick up the perfect last-minute present for under £10 with help from Nisa’s gifting promotion. Included is Maltesers 110g boxes at £1.25 and Cadbury Milk Tray 530g at £5.50, saving shoppers £6.50 off the RRP.

Walker said: “A ‘Great Gifts’ mini kit has been provided to partners as a part of the Christmas point of sale kit to help them clearly define their gifting offering and capture those last-minute shoppers. Displaying an accompanying bottle of prosecco or wine to pair with a box of chocolates is a great way to build basket spend on gifting.

“Increasing worries around the spread of the Omicron variant further cement the role convenience stores play within their communities. Many Nisa Local stores are well placed to conveniently and safely provide customers with everything they will need to make this year’s big day special, without breaking the bank.”
